-
1.
公开(公告)号:US20250077260A1
公开(公告)日:2025-03-06
申请号:US18467427
申请日:2023-09-14
Applicant: Citrix Systems, Inc.
Inventor: Ioannis Prevezanos , Ioannis Dounis , Ioannis Beredimas , Shankar Krishnamurthy
IPC: G06F9/455
Abstract: Systems and methods for detecting CPU topology may include executing, by a virtual machine on a host device having a multi-core processing system, a machine-readable process on a core of the host device. The systems and methods may include determining, by the virtual machine, a benchmark metric according to execution of the machine-readable process. The systems and methods may include iteratively executing, by the virtual machine, for different combinations of sockets of the virtual machine, the machine-readable process, to determine execution metrics for each combination of cores in which the machine-readable process is executed. The systems and methods may include determining, by the virtual machine, a hyperthreading arrangement of the host device according to a comparison of the execution metrics to the benchmark metric.